**Dabou Department** is a [department](/source/Departments_of_Ivory_Coast) of [Grands-Ponts Region](/source/Grands-Ponts_Region) in [Lagunes District](/source/Lagunes_District), [Ivory Coast](/source/Ivory_Coast). In 2021, its population was 213,582 and its seat is the settlement of [Dabou](/source/Dabou). The [sub-prefectures](/source/Sub-prefectures_of_Ivory_Coast) of the department are [Dabou](/source/Dabou), [Lopou](/source/Lopou), and [Toupah](/source/Toupah).

## History

Dabou Department upon its creation in 1998. It kept these boundaries until 2005, but other subdivision boundary changes began to be made in 2000.

Dabou Department was created in 1998 as a second-level subdivision via a split-off from [Abidjan Department](/source/Abidjan_Department).[4] At its creation, it was part of [Lagunes Region](/source/Lagunes_Region).

In 2005, Dabou Department was divided to create [Sikensi Department](/source/Sikensi_Department).[4]

In 2011, [districts](/source/Districts_of_Ivory_Coast) were introduced as new first-level subdivisions of Ivory Coast. At the same time, regions were reorganised and became second-level subdivisions and all departments were converted into third-level subdivisions. At this time, Dabou Department became part of [Grands-Ponts Region](/source/Grands-Ponts_Region) in [Lagunes District](/source/Lagunes_District).
